The upcoming Episode 4 of Starz's latest rugs and crime thriller 'Hightown' takes us on a joyride; or so reveals the official synopsis with more than just a few hints about the madness and mayhem about to unfold. On one hand, there's the highly anticipated face-off between detective Ray Abruzzo (James Badger Deale) and druglord Frankie Cuevas' (Amaury Nolasco) right-hand-man Osito (Atkins Estimond).

On the other hand, there is some big obstruction coming up in Junior McCarthy's (Shane Harper) attempts at winning back Donna. But what has intrigued us the most is once again the struggles of protagonist Jackie Quinones' (Monica Raymund) personal life. On the brink of making a major breakthrough in the Sherry Henry murder case, Jackie "discovers Krista Collins' whereabouts," teases the official synopsis.

At the same time, it also adds quite ominously that "(Jackie) becomes distracted by something pressing from her very own life." What could this entail? Our best bet is her ongoing recovery from alcoholism, and the resent spark of her and her ex Devonne's on-and-off relationship. We were introduced to Devonne in last week's Episode 3, as we saw Jackie reconnect with her, once again, for her own personal and selfish motives.

Devonne calls Jackie out for the same and tells her to admit that she is after all just using people to get free rides along with sexual gratification. The old Jackie would have never agreed to this, but the new one does, but will this sense of realization also hinder the breakthroughs Jackie is about to make? 

The synopsis teases that she is going to crack Krista's whereabouts and dig out the people really responsible for Sherry's murder. But a deep dive into their world would mean facing her own past demons riddled with drug and alcohol problems. Recently on this journey towards sobriety with just nine days in, will Jackie give it all up to immerse herself in seeking justice for Sherry?

The synopsis does tease her getting distracted by her personal life, so this could also refer to some much-needed soul searching, courtesy the summons surrounding her drunk and driving car-crash incident that sent the passenger seat occupant straight to the hospital. While Jackie thinks redeeming herself from this life of an avid alcoholic would be possible through discovering what really happened to Sherry, she still is tiptoeing along the fine lines separating addiction and sobriety — a tiny misstep could cause her to relapse and ricochet right back to where she was weeks ago as well.

'Hightown' airs every Sunday at 8 pm on Starz.
